Say what you want about the Air Rift. But it gets nice colorways.

Just look at the "Black/Illusion Green" pairs. The latest Air Rifts feature the usual stretchy layers on the upper, this time realized in black and neon green. Nike has also thrown in some royal blue branding moments, which pairs nicely with the other colors.

Of course, it keeps its most signature touches, like the famously split toe box which made it everyone's favorite weirdo shoe. The sandal also still features its sneaker-like soles, supported by Nike Air technology.

It's just wearing another cool outfit. That's all.

The Air Rift returned just in time for the summer's weird-shoe takeover, and didn't disappoint with its color options. We've seen buckled iterations in tasty "blueberry" outfits as well as the more classic renditions in satisfying tonal olive green and "platinum" schemes.

Nike's new black pairs feature more retro-style colorblocking. It almost feels like a reminder that this Swoosh model is an "it" weird shoe from way back. And it still looks good years later.

Retailing for $116, the Nike Air Rift "Black/Illusion Green" shoes are now up for grabs on Above the Clouds' website.
